16位微处理器摘要.ppt

  1. 1、本文档共99页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第二章 16位微处理器;微处理器的性能指标;2.1 8086的编程结构;;一、 总线接口部件(BIU);一、 总线接口部件;二、执行部件(EU);2、组成;2、组成;15;8086 CPU 的标 志位;① CF:进位标志;③ AF:辅助进位标志;⑤ SF:符号标志;⑥ OF:溢出标志;① TF:跟踪标志,陷阱标志;② IF:中断允许标志;三、8086的总线周期的概念;三、 8086的总线周期的概念;4、典型的8086总线周期序列;5、总线周期的状态;(4)TW状态(可无);2.2 8086的引脚信号和工作模式;二、 8086的引脚信号和功能;2、引脚分类;(1) 地址总线和数据总线;T1状态:地址的高4位 T2~T4状态:输出状态信息 S6:指示8086当前是否与总线相连。 S6=0表示8086连在总线上。 S5:表示中断允许标志状态。 S5=1表示中断允许标志IF=1,允许可屏蔽中断; S5=0表示IF=0,禁止可屏蔽中断。;3)BHE/S7 :高8位数据线允许和状态复用信号,输出。;(a)读写偶地址字节(虚线表示被忽略);低地址;低地址;16位微机系统的内存组织;(2) 控制总线;3)DT/ R :数据收发控制信号,输出,三态。;5)RD :读信号,输出,三态。; NMI不受中断允许标志的影响,不能用软件进行屏蔽。 当CPU检测到NMI有一个正沿触发的信号以后,CPU执行完当前指令便响应中断类型号为2的非屏蔽中断请求。;对外设的中断请求作出响应。;11)RESET:复位信号,输入,高电平有效。; 为了使CPU能和不同速度的存储器或I/O接口进行连接,设计了READY信号。 CPU在每个总线周期的T3状态对READY进行采样。READY信号有效,CPU进入T4 状态。 如果存储器或I/O的速度较慢,不能与CPU的速度相匹配,可令READY为低。CPU在T3采样到READY为低电平,便在T3之后插入Tw,延长读写周期,使CPU能和较慢速度的存储器或I/O接口相匹配。;13)HOLD:总线保持请求信号输入;(3) 其它信号线;三、8086在最小模式下的典型配置;2、锁存器8282和总线收发器8286的引脚图和真值表;8086最小模式典型配置;8086最小模式典型配置;2.3 8086的操作和时序;一、系统的复位和启动操作;2、复位时内部寄存器的值;二、总线操作;(1)M/IO有效,一直维持到T4。 1:CPU从内存读数据; 0:CPU从外设端口读数据。;(1)A19/S6~A16/S3:状态信息 AD15 ~ AD0 :高阻。 ;A19/S6~A16/S3:维持状态信息 AD15 ~ AD0 :传输数据。(基本总线周期);CPU在T3状态前沿(下降沿)对READY采样。 READY=0:插入Tw状态;(可插入多个Tw状态) READY=1:进入T4状态;5) T4状态;(1)M/IO有效,一直维持到T4。 1:CPU往内存写数据; 0:CPU往外设端口写数据。;(1)A19/S6~A16/S3:状态信息 AD15 ~ AD0 :传数据,一直保持到T4中间。;A19/S6~A16/S3:维持状态信息 AD15 ~ AD0 :传输数据。;CPU在T3状态前沿(下降沿)对READY采样。 READY=0:插入Tw状态; READY=1:进入T4状态。 在该状态,所有的控制信号和T3一样,数据保持。;(1)外设或存储器获得数据。 (2)AD15 ~ AD0 :数据撤除。 (3)控制信号、状态信号无效。 (4)DEN=1,总线收发器不工作。;三、中断操作和中断系统;(1)非屏蔽中断 通过CPU的NMI引脚进入,不受中断允许标志IF的屏蔽,并且在整个系统中只能有一个非屏蔽中断。 该中断是上升沿触发的,一旦NMI的输入被激活,就发生类型为2的中断,NMI是由内部电路译码提供中断类型的。;(2)可屏蔽中断 通过CPU的INTR引脚进入,且只有当IF=1时,可屏蔽中断才能进入,如果中断允许标志IF=0,则可屏蔽中断禁止。在一个系统中,可屏蔽中断可以有几个、几十个甚至上百个。 该中断是电平触发的,它必须保持高电平直到被识别为止。INTR需要外部设备提供中断类型。;2、专用中断;3)类型为2的中断;5)类型为4的中断;3、中断向量和中断向量表;8086中断向量表;例1:类型号为15H的中断对应的中断向量存放在何处?;4、硬件中断的响应和时序;2)中断响应总线周期;3)CPU响应可屏蔽中断时实际执行的总线时序;(

文档评论(0)

shuwkb +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档